When you want a Subaru and need more than five-passenger seating capacity, the 2022 Ascent is ready to serve.

Subaru owners are a loyal bunch, and for good reason. The automaker’s cars and SUVs enjoy reputations for durability, safety, and getting you where you need to go regardless of weather and road conditions. But there is only one Subaru made to carry more than five people, and it’s the Ascent midsize three-row SUV. This year, Subaru makes one change to the 2022 Ascent lineup, adding a new Onyx Edition with blacked-out exterior trim and water-resistant upholstery.

Trends come and trends go, but the one that blacks out all of a vehicle’s shiny exterior trim appears to have staying power. For 2022, the Subaru Ascent now offers this look as part of the new Onyx Edition trim level, which lives smack in the middle of the Ascent lineup.

Ascent buyers can choose between Convenience, Touring, Onyx Edition, Limited, and Premier trim levels. Pricing at the start of the model year ranges from MSRPs of $37,295 to $51,795. Subaru charges a destination fee of $1,875 in Canada, which is not included in these prices.

Our test vehicle for this review was the new-for-2022 Subaru Ascent Onyx Edition. It includes blacked-out exterior trim and badges, black 20-inch aluminum wheels, a unique grille design, and special interior trim. Subaru also wraps the seats in its water-repellant StarTex synthetic leather. You’ll pay $44,995 for the Onyx Edition (plus destination).

You’ll need to make up your own mind about the Ascent Onyx Edition's styling. We’ll grant that the blacked-out treatment gives this SUV a sporty appearance it previously lacked.

Inside, the StarTex upholstery comes only in a gray two-tone scheme with light gray stitching. This is preferable to a black interior, which, unfortunately, is often the only choice when an automaker blacks out the exterior. Metallic trim on the Ascent Onyx Edition’s dashboard and door panels sets an appropriate mood.

While the gray interior colour is nice, we do take issue with StarTex’s tendency to trap sweat against your body. On a hot day, if you get into the Ascent Onyx Edition with damp clothes on, they’re going to remain that way even after hours of travel, and that is simply no good. Ventilated seats seem like a good idea with the StarTex material, but Subaru offers them only on the Ascent Premier.
